Photography's Inspiration For The Documentary Nature Of Painting

With the development of science and technology and the continuous progress of art trend,easel painting has gradually separated from the mainstream.That kind of objective and rigorous realistic works seem to be shelved like "outdated" documents.However,the revival of figurative painting in the past three decades and the rise of a group of young artists in the world have made figurative painting re-occupy the art market,and easel painting has a Renaissance trend.The development of easel painting to the 20 th century,more reflected in the combination of graphic art.Documentary painting is one of the products of the combination of the two.In the era of "we media",the function and significance of documentary images have become unprecedented.images change people's lives and the way they know the world.The research direction of this paper is the inspiration of documentary images to easel painting.The documentary oil paintings of gerhardlich,Harvey coster,Eric fischer and liu xiaodong are respectively cited.The work style of the four painter for the combination of image and painting has a strong research,at the same time four painter can be used as two examples of two relative comparative analysis,such as face fisher and Mr.Liu's works have a lot of similarities,but because in different social environment and ideology,the spiritual kernel are completely different.The works of the four painters are rooted in their own time and cultural background and take the individual memories of the artists and social collective events as the subject matter of their creation.This paper explores the following two issues.A;How to choose and apply images and the significance of photography to figurative painting in the initial creation of four painters.2.By analyzing the creation background and cultural connotation of the documentary works of different painters,this paper explores the importance of the social attribute and context of the artists,and probes into the essence of the intersection of the two media.
